Since the Age
of 6 Louise Carver was trained as a classical pianist where she also had
extensive vocal training. She started writing songs at the age of 11 and
signed her first record deal at 15 with Silver Tulip Music, she released
her first single at 17, and followed it up with an album at 18. Louise's
debut album was "Mirrors and Windows"’ which reached no 6 on the 5fm charts,
her second single "Words don’t mean a thing" in which she wrote, sang and
co-produced was quickly picked up by radio stations and reached no11 on
the 5fm charts. Louise has also reached the no1 spot on the Belgium Dance
charts.
